Anker has released three new versions of the Zolo Power Bank (20K, 45W). This accessory launched in the US in November 2025, as a follow-up to the older Zolo Power Bank (20K, 30W) model.
At the Anker Amazon storefront in the US, you can now buy the Zolo Power Bank (20K, 45W) in white, blue and pink colorways. Each of these three new versions is priced at $45.99. They join the existing black variant, which was launched at the discounted price of $39.99 for Prime members.
Aside from the different colored casing and cable, these versions of the Zolo Power Bank (20K, 45W) are identical to their predecessor. The accessory can be used to charge up to three devices simultaneously via an integrated USB-C cable, a USB-C port and a USB-A port. The 5.98-inch (~15.2 cm) long built-in cable with a braided finish is marketed as ‘durable’, having been shown to withstand over 10,000 bends in the brand’s testing. Both the USB-C cable and USB-C port offer an up to 45W output, with support for Samsung Super Fast Charging 2.0. According to Anker, a 40W output would allow you to charge an iPhone 17 Pro to 50% in 20 minutes.
As its name suggests, this Anker Zolo Power Bank has a 20,000 mAh battery, which is said to allow you to charge an iPhone 17 Pro 3.3 times, or a Samsung S25 Ultra 3.0 times. There is support for pass-through charging, and ActiveShield 2.0 technology monitors the temperature frequently to prevent overheating. The portable accessory measures 4.7 x 2.9 x 1.2 inches (~12.0 x 7.3 x 3.1 cm) and weighs 12.5 oz (~353 g). Whether or when the Anker Zolo Power Bank (20K, 45W) could be released in markets like Europe remains to be seen.
